| dc.description | Clinical history : A 50 year old man with history of epilepsy became comatose 5 days from admission to hospital. | |
| dc.description | A draining sinus due to osetomyelitis of the upper arm and right leg was present. | |
| dc.description | Raised protein value of cerebrospinal fluid was determined afier lumbar puncture. | |
| dc.description | Autopsy findings : 1. Chronic osteitis of right humerus and right femur. | |
| dc.description | 2. Brain abscess in right parietal lobe. | |
| dc.description | 3. Dural venous sinus thrombosis. | |
| dc.description | 4. Acute ulcerating cystitis. | |
| dc.description | Diagnosis: 1. Brain abscess. | |
| dc.description | 2. Chronic osteitis of humerus | |
